Total General Education Units
40-45
   
 
  • Courses may not double count in the general education, but may be applied to a major, minor, or concentration.
  • Students are required to enroll in the composition requirements until successfully completed.
  • Introduction to discipline courses are not considered part of GE.
  • General education requirements are waived, with the exception of the Biblical and Theological Core (CST) and two semesters of English composition (ENG 113  or 113E , and ENG 123  or 123E ), for individuals transferring to California Baptist University (CBU) with a California State University (CSU) General Education Breadth or IGETC certified associate’s degree.
  • General education requirements are waived, with the exception of the Biblical and Theological Core (CST), for individuals transferring to California Baptist University (CBU) with an approved ADT.
  • Students must complete ENG 123  or ENG 123E  with a grade of C- or better or demonstrate a comparable level of writing competence to fulfill general education requirements; students are required to enroll in ENG 123  or ENG 123E  until the course is successfully completed.
  • Online students may replace three (3) units of Biblical and Theological Core (CST) with Philosophy.
